The EXPO 2015 was held in Milan from may 1st to october 31st and it was dedicated to food and nutrition for the planet.
There were many participant countries from all over the world.
I visited the Expo two times for a total of three days, during the summer and in October.
My main remembrances are the queues (I waited almost 5 hours to enter in the Italian pavilion), the huge crowds (people everywhere), the strange and striking architecture of the pavilions and the colors and the creativity shown in the many expositions and installations.
